Abstract
In learning, people develop new cognitive structures by metaphorically extending old ones. The metaphors spontaneously generated by new users will predict the ease with which they can master a computer system. Systems which through their interface suggest inefficacious metaphors will accordingly be more difficult to learn and to that extent unacceptable.
